Descripción: Buenos Aires, Argentina – April, 05, 2025: Mario Schiter (R) Diego Armando Maradona's former doctor who recommended admitting him to a rehabilitation clinic after his last operation and later participated in his autopsy, testified Tuesday in the trial seeking to determine whether seven health professionals are guilty of the star's death, saying that home confinement was "risky". The highly anticipated trial for the death of football legend Diego Maradona has officially continues, with around 120 witnesses expected to testify. The proceedings will determine the legal responsibility of seven health professionals charged with simple homicide with eventual intent, carrying potential sentences of 8 to 25 years in prison. Maradona, who passed away on November 25, 2020, due to a cardiorespiratory crisis, was under the care of neurosurgeon Leopoldo Luque, psychiatrist Agustina Cosachov, psychologist Carlos Díaz, and other medical staff, whose actions are now under scrutiny.
